500148 The Power of Music, 1847 (oil on canvas) by Mount, William Sidney (1807-68); 67x78 (framed) 43.4x53.5 (unframed) cm; Cleveland Museum of Art, OH, USA; (add.info.: Set in rural Long Island before the Civil War, this scene of an African American laborer eavesdropping on a fiddle tune suggests the divisive race relations in America at the time. While a love of music connects the men and acknowledges their common humanity, they nevertheless occupy different spaces. The barn door that separates the labourer likely serves as a symbolic reminder that he lacked the political rights and social privileges of the group of white men inside.); Leonard C.
